This decentralization is one of the fundamental principles of cryptocurrencies, ensuring trust and immutability. To operate a Bitcoin node, you need the appropriate software, which is usually available how to buy spe as an open-source program. Basic requirements include a continuous internet connection and enough storage space to store and process the entire Bitcoin blockchain, which can include hundreds of gigabytes of data. Unlike others on the list, full nodes record the entire blockchain, noting the details of every single transaction. Validation of the network and maintenance of the consensus are its primary uses.
Interoperability: Making Links Between Blockchains
They are designed to function efficiently on devices with limited storage and ethereum mining profitability 2021 processing power, such as smartphones or tablets. In short, no matter what you’re doing on a network, you’re going to encounter nodes. Whether you fancy running a full node, or even becoming a miner or validator node, there’s an option for you.
Another example is MakerDAO, a DeFi protocol that allows users to participate in governance where nodes are operated by holders of the MKR token. Another major issue is how unregulated digital assets like Bitcoin still remain since they lack any regulatory agency to monitor their value and protect users from scams or other types of fraud. For example, a lot of ICOs (Initial Coin Offerings) have been known to be a scam in which the creator simply walks away with funds collected from investors in the new tokens. So, join the network, set up your node, and become an active participant in shaping the future of finance through decentralized cryptocurrencies. So, without further ado, let’s dive into the world of cryptocurrency nodes and explore their significance in the decentralized ecosystem. Let’s take a closer look at the specific functions of each node type on the Bitcoin blockchain.
Archival full nodes
In a PoW system, specialized nodes known as miners compete to solve complex cryptographic puzzles, validating new blocks and adding them to the blockchain. Once a block is mined, it is propagated across the network, where other Bitcoin nodes verify it before updating their copy of the blockchain. In many blockchain networks, nodes have the ability to vote on proposals related to network upgrades, policy changes, and other important decisions. A more democratic approach to governance empowers users to have a say in the direction of the network and helps the blockchain evolve in a way that reflects the community’s interests. By validating and recording transactions on the blockchain, nodes ensure that the entire network operates transparently. Blockchain transparency creates trust among participants, as they can independently verify the accuracy and legitimacy of the blockchain data.
- They store the full history of transactions on the blockchain and often have higher requirements in terms of internet connection and computing power.
- Once verified, the block is added to the node’s copy of the blockchain and propagated to other nodes.
- While the tokens are staked, they are “locked up” with a validator and are not liquid until unstaked, which can take some time depending on the protocol.
Nodes are integral components of the blockchain ecosystem, with their technical characteristics making them crucial to its operation. Each node maintains either a full or partial copy of the blockchain and plays a role in validating and disseminating transactions. They employ advanced algorithms and cryptographic protocols to ensure data integrity and security, making the blockchain resilient against attacks and tampering. Satoshi Nakamoto introduced a revolutionary alternative to traditional financial systems by creating a method to validate and verify information on the Bitcoin blockchain. At the heart of this system are nodes—critical components of the blockchain infrastructure.
- A hard fork introduces significant changes that might split the network into two chains, requiring users to update their software.
- At the point a miner or validator wins the block and adds it to the chain, the transaction becomes immutable.
- Not all of the types are equally important, and not all of them are used in every blockchain.
- A soft fork is backward-compatible, allowing gradual updates without splitting the network.
Running a node brings several benefits, such as having control over one’s transactions, contributing to network consensus, and participating in the decision-making processes of the network. Node operators have the opportunity to shape the future development and direction of the cryptocurrency by participating in governance and protocol updates. By discarding older data, pruning nodes rely on other full nodes to provide historical transaction information if needed. This introduces a degree of trust in the network, as pruning nodes must rely on the accuracy and integrity of other nodes to ensure the validity of transactions. Light nodes are commonly used in mobile wallets, making it easier for users to manage their cryptocurrency on-the-go. These lightweight wallets provide a convenient solution for individuals who want to conduct transactions without the need for extensive resources.
Trading nodes – meaning and definition
A full node downloads and validates every new block of transactions before they are appended to the chain. Full nodes also store all this data locally for future reference or etoro lists binance coin for trading verification purposes in case other nodes on the network disagree with any detail within it. Decentralization is a fundamental concept in the cryptocurrency world, and nodes are a pillar of this decentralization.
Bitcoin Nodes
With a self-hosted node, users do not have to rely on third-party services for transaction validation, reducing the risk of unwanted surveillance or data breaches. The presence of a diverse network of nodes also enhances network efficiency and scalability. Nodes work together to propagate transactions and new blocks, ensuring that information is distributed quickly and efficiently across the network. This reduces network congestion and allows for smoother transaction processing. Running a masternode requires meeting specific requirements defined by the network.
These nodes ensure that every transaction processed on the blockchain is accurate and efficient, contributing to the network’s overall reliability and security. The immutability of the blockchain, where modifying transaction data is exceptionally challenging, underscores the importance of getting every transaction right the first time. Nodes are the backbone of blockchain technology, enabling a wide array of decentralized applications from DAOs (Decentralized Autonomous Organizations) to simple peer-to-peer transfers of digital assets. Nodes are responsible for ensuring that transactions are accurately verified and efficiently processed. Given the immutable nature of blockchain—where altering transaction data is exceedingly challenging—it’s crucial that transactions are executed correctly on the first attempt. The reliability and security of the entire network hinge on the effectiveness of its nodes.
Each type of node serves different functions and has its own unique set of features. Crypto wallets aren’t necessarily network nodes, as they don’t automatically assist in validating transactions on the blockchain. However, lightning nodes, which help validate off-chain transactions, can operate as nodes. Furthermore, full nodes will include a wallet function so that users can store their crypto.
Mining Nodes
These variations influence how nodes function, the number and types of nodes within a network, and the overall network architecture. Contrary to full nodes, light nodes don’t store all the data; they only download and process a small part of the blockchain. They do, however, play a role in making the network decentralized and are less expensive. Cryptocurrency nodes perform fundamental actions essential for a blockchain network’s operation and security.
